City Police Prepares 4,467 Personnel for Homecoming Season

City Police prepares 4,467 personnel to handle traffic on pantura, inner city toll and south lane during homecoming season.

Our personnel are also ready guarding traffic jam spots

Comm. Pol. Syamsul Bahri, Traffic Directorate for City Police, said those personnel are deployed starting from D-7 up to D+7 of Eid ul Fitr. In north lane, personnel focus are on Jalan Raya Bekasi and Jalan Inspeksi Kali Malang.

In inner city toll, they guard Jagorawi and Cikampek toll road. In south lane, they are deployed on Jalan Raya Bogor.

“Personnel deployment is aimed to anticipate traffic jam. Our personnel are also ready guarding traffic jam spots,” he said, Friday (6/24).

He predicts traffic jam during homecoming season will not as bad as last year. Vehicles volume will also decrease since many companies holding free homecoming travel program.

“They will depart before the peak of homecoming,” he added.

Traffic for main bus terminal will also decrease up to 25 percent because of the programs. There are 1,500 buses transporting the traveller on June 30 at Gelora Bung Karno.

“Trucks except delivering fuel and staple food are prohibited to pass since D-7,” he closed.
